Littleton Double-Shooting: Man Arrested, Police Say

A 22-year-old man was arrested in connection with a shooting was not related to the victims, police said.

LITTLETON, CO – Update: The 22-year-old man arrested in connection with a double-shooting in Littleton was not related to the victims, police said. Timothy Alexander Shelton was arrested Wednesday and faces two charges of attempted first-degree homicide.

Commander Trent Cooper of the Littleton Police Department said the shooter and victims were "acquaintances." The woman remains in critical condition at a hospital and the man was treated and released, police said.

The shooting was reported around 6:26 a.m., Tuesday in the 6000 block of South Broadway. Police did not release the names of the shooting victims.

The investigation is ongoing, police said.
